While the relationship remains strong under account lead Priya Halloran, any contract disruption would materially affect the Westvale division's targets. We have modeled three mitigation scenarios: diversification into mid-market accounts, expanded service lines for existing clients, and revised payment terms. Each carries trade-offs detailed in the appendix. The confidential note directly below summarizes our preferred course.

internal memo for kajep-tawip: The renewal with Holaelix Group closes at $10 million a year, 5 percent below the last contract. Project Wenael slips by two quarters because of the tooling delay.

## Huebox 3.0.0 — 2024-11-04

Breaking: component library moves to strict semver. Minor bumps no longer ship visual changes; those are majors now. Peer dependency ranges tightened — consumers pinned to 2.x must migrate before January freeze. On-call: version-mismatch errors in the Lattice dashboard usually mean a stale lockfile; runbook section 4 covers the fix. Deprecation warnings log to the build channel. Rollback path tested to 2.9.4. Direct versioning escalations to the release owner.

signatory, hahop-kajeg: Giliel Caswyn

Escalation: snapshot test failures in Glimmerkit plugins.

If your plugin's component snapshots fail after a Glimmerkit core upgrade, first regenerate baselines locally and diff rendered output. Do not force-merge stale snapshots. If the diff shows core-rendered markup changes you didn't cause, escalate within one business day. Include plugin name, core version, and the failing snapshot names. Send escalations to the Glimmerkit compatibility desk at the address below.

billing contact of bawep-tajeg = tamath.silion.fraok@olvarqsoft.local

Subject: Key rotation for MergeMuse — heads up!

Hi folks,

Welcome to the dedup crew! Quick note for anyone new: MergeMuse, our customer-record deduplication service, had its API key rotated this morning as part of the quarterly schedule. If your local scripts suddenly start throwing auth errors, that's why — nothing's broken.

The old key stops working Friday, so update your config before then. The matching pipeline itself is unaffected, and no records were touched during the swap.

Here's the new key for the internal MergeMuse endpoint:

API key for yagag-fawif: zpat4_Gful